echarts轮播排名表
时间: 2023-08-08 19:02:56 浏览: 261
ECharts是一款基于JavaScript的数据可视化库,可以通过它来实现各种各样的数据图表展示。其中,轮播排名表是其中一种非常常见的图表类型,可用于展示数据的排名变化。
轮播排名表通常由一个固定的表格结构和随时间变化的数据构成。表格结构包括排名、排名名称、数值等列,而数据则是随时间改变的。通过ECharts提供的动画效果,我们可以让数据在表格中以轮播的形式展示。
为了实现这个轮播效果,我们可以使用ECharts提供的时间轴组件。通过时间轴的控制,可以逐步改变数据的显示效果,实现数据的排名变化。同时,我们还可以通过ECharts提供的其他配置项,如动画效果、颜色、字体样式等,来美化排名表的展示效果。
对于某个具体的排名表示例,我们可以假设是一个地区每个月销售额的排名表。表格中有排名、地区名称、销售额等列。随着时间的变化,销售额会有所调整,每个月的排名也会随之改变。
在ECharts中,我们可以通过编写代码来生成这个轮播排名表的图表。首先,我们需要定义一个基础的表格结构,包括列名和初始的数据。接着,通过时间轴的配置项,可以让数据逐步改变。最后,可以添加其他美化效果,如动画、颜色等,来增强图表的可视化效果。
综上所述,通过ECharts可以轻松实现轮播排名表的展示效果。通过灵活的配置和丰富的功能,我们可以根据实际需求定制出不同类型的排名表,使数据更加直观和易于理解。
相关问题
echarts 自动轮播
要实现echarts自动轮播,可以使用echarts的工具函数tools.loopShowTooltip()。在注册表后调用该方法,并传入echarts实例myChart和配置项option,其中option中必须包含tooltip的配置才能生效。这样,工具函数就会自动轮播tooltip的显示。
此外,还可以参考echarts的相关文档和示例来了解更多关于echarts的自动轮播功能的配置项和用法。例如,可以参考echarts圆环饼图示例和饼图配置项来学习如何使用自动轮播功能。另外,echarts还提供了标签内容格式器、事件与行为以及鼠标事件等功能,可以进一步定制和增强自动轮播的效果。
为了更好地了解echarts的自动轮播功能,可以访问PPChart、madeapie和isqqw这些提供丰富echarts在线示例的网站。尽管PPChart服务可能不太稳定,但isqqw是PPChart开发者推荐的另一个站点,它也提供了echarts的在线示例。通过参考这些示例,可以更好地理解和应用echarts的自动轮播功能。
总结起来,要实现echarts的自动轮播,可以使用tools.loopShowTooltip()方法,并在配置项中添加tooltip的配置。通过参考相关文档和示例,可以进一步定制和增强自动轮播的效果。访问PPChart、madeapie和isqqw这些网站,可以获取更多关于echarts自动轮播的示例和文档。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* [echarts图表柱状图折线图动态轮播tooltip窗](https://download.csdn.net/download/Dyc_SE/86399277)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
- *2* *3* [echarts饼图:实现多层图表同步自动轮播,鼠标悬浮时停止轮播,移出鼠标后重新开始轮播效果](https://blog.csdn.net/qq_36604536/article/details/123905221)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
echarts 3d地图 轮播
要实现echarts的3D地图轮播效果,首先需要确保你的echarts版本是5.32及以上版本,并且你使用的是vue3。然后,你需要按照以下步骤进行操作:
1. 注册地图:使用echarts.registerMap()方法注册你需要使用的地图,确保注册的地图名称与map属性值一致。比如,如果你的地图上是烟台市,那么注册地图时name属性值也要是烟台。
2. 设置自定义扩展图表类型:在options中设置map属性值为你注册的地图名称,比如map: '山东'。
3. 实现轮播效果:在方法中使用鼠标事件来控制轮播的开始和停止。你可以使用mouseover事件来停止轮播,mouseout事件来重新开始轮播。具体实现可以参考以下代码:
mouseAnimation() {
this.myChart.on('mouseover', (params) => {
this.clearTooltip();
this.faultByHourIndex = 0;
this.myChart.on('mouseout', (params) => {
this.setAnimation();
});
});
},
通过以上步骤,你就可以实现echarts的3D地图轮播效果了。确保按照要求注册地图,设置自定义扩展图表类型,并使用鼠标事件来控制轮播开始和停止。希望对你有所帮助!<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* [echarts地图的常见用法:基本使用、区域颜色分级、水波动画、区域轮播、给地图添加背景图片和图标、3d地图...](https://blog.csdn.net/weixin_41897680/article/details/125073974)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
- *3* [echarts 地图轮播效果](https://blog.csdn.net/yusun1234/article/details/122806114)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
阅读全文